Python作為一種通用編程語言,因其簡單易學的特性而受到廣泛歡迎。它被廣泛應用于數據分析、人工智能、機器學習、網絡開發、自動化腳本等多個領域。在數據科學領域,Python的庫如Pandas、NumPy和Matplotlib使得數據處理和可視化變得更加高效。隨著大數據時代的到來,數據分析師和科學家對Python的需求急劇增加。
在人工智能和機器學習領域,Python更是成為了首選語言。TensorFlow、Keras和PyTorch等深度學習框架都基于Python,這使得研究人員和開發者能夠快速構建和訓練模型。隨著AI技術的不斷進步,Python的應用前景將更加廣闊。
_x000D_Python在Web開發中的應用也不容忽視。Django和Flask等Web框架使得開發者能夠快速構建高效的網站和應用程序。隨著互聯網技術的發展,Python在Web開發領域的需求將持續增長。
_x000D_二、強大的社區支持
_x000D_Python擁有一個活躍且強大的社區,開發者可以在社區中找到豐富的學習資源和技術支持。無論是官方文檔、在線教程,還是各種開源項目,Python社區都提供了大量的學習材料。這使得新手能夠快速上手,也使得經驗豐富的開發者能夠不斷提升自己的技能。
_x000D_社區的活躍性還體現在開源項目的豐富性上。無論是數據分析庫、機器學習框架,還是Web開發工具,開發者都可以在GitHub等平臺上找到大量的開源項目。這些項目不僅可以作為學習的參考,還可以直接應用于實際工作中。
_x000D_Python社區還定期舉辦各種技術交流活動,如PyCon等會議。這些活動為開發者提供了一個交流和學習的平臺,促進了技術的傳播和發展。隨著社區的不斷壯大,Python的生態系統將變得更加完善。
_x000D_三、跨平臺的特性
_x000D_Python是一種跨平臺的編程語言,可以在Windows、macOS和Linux等多種操作系統上運行。這種特性使得開發者能夠在不同的環境中使用相同的代碼,極大地提高了開發效率。無論是個人項目還是企業級應用,Python的跨平臺能力都為開發者提供了很大的便利。
_x000D_在云計算和大數據環境中,Python的跨平臺特性尤為重要。許多云服務提供商都支持Python,使得開發者能夠在云端輕松部署應用程序。隨著云計算的普及,Python的跨平臺特性將進一步增強其在開發領域的競爭力。
_x000D_Python的跨平臺特性也使得它在教育領域得到了廣泛應用。許多高校和培訓機構選擇Python作為編程入門語言,幫助學生快速掌握編程基礎。這種趨勢將使得Python在未來的教育領域中繼續保持重要地位。
_x000D_四、易學易用的特性
_x000D_Python的語法簡潔明了,易于理解,特別適合編程初學者。這使得越來越多的人選擇Python作為學習編程的第一語言。與其他語言相比,Python的學習曲線相對平緩,學生和新手可以在較短時間內掌握編程的基本概念和技巧。
_x000D_這種易學性不僅吸引了學生,也吸引了許多非計算機專業的人士。許多領域的從業者,如金融、醫學和市場營銷等,開始學習Python,以便能夠更好地分析數據和處理信息。這種跨領域的應用將進一步推動Python的發展。
_x000D_Python的社區和學習資源豐富,開發者可以輕松找到在線課程、書籍和學習視頻。這些資源的可獲取性使得學習Python變得更加便捷。隨著教育技術的發展,在線學習平臺的興起也為Python的普及提供了更多機會。
_x000D_五、企業對Python的需求增加
_x000D_隨著數字化轉型的加速,越來越多的企業開始重視數據分析和自動化。Python因其強大的數據處理能力和自動化腳本功能,成為企業開發和運營的重要工具。許多公司在招聘時,將Python作為必備技能之一,這使得Python開發者的市場需求持續上升。
_x000D_在金融行業,Python被廣泛應用于量化交易和風險管理。許多金融機構利用Python進行數據分析,以便做出更明智的投資決策。這種趨勢將推動Python在金融領域的進一步發展。
_x000D_在科技公司中,Python的應用同樣廣泛。無論是數據科學團隊,還是后端開發團隊,Python都扮演著重要角色。隨著科技的不斷進步,企業對Python開發者的需求將繼續增加,這將為Python的未來發展提供更多機會。
_x000D_六、與新興技術的結合
_x000D_Python與新興技術的結合也為其發展前景增添了無限可能。近年來,區塊鏈、物聯網和邊緣計算等新興技術的興起,為Python提供了新的應用場景。許多區塊鏈項目選擇Python作為開發語言,這使得開發者能夠快速構建和測試智能合約。
_x000D_在物聯網領域,Python的簡潔性和高效性使得其成為開發物聯網應用的理想選擇。許多物聯網設備使用Python進行數據采集和處理,這將推動Python在物聯網領域的應用。
_x000D_Python在邊緣計算中的應用也逐漸受到關注。邊緣計算需要快速處理和分析數據,而Python的靈活性和高效性使得其成為邊緣計算的理想選擇。隨著邊緣計算的普及,Python的應用前景將更加廣闊。
_x000D_七、教育和培訓市場的潛力
_x000D_Python在教育和培訓市場的潛力不容忽視。隨著編程教育的普及,越來越多的學校和培訓機構開始將Python作為編程課程的主要語言。許多在線學習平臺也提供Python課程,這使得更多的人能夠接觸到編程。
_x000D_教育市場的需求將推動Python教材和學習資源的不斷更新和完善。許多教育機構和在線平臺正在開發針對不同水平的Python課程,以滿足不同學習者的需求。這種趨勢將使得Python在教育領域的地位進一步鞏固。
_x000D_Python的易學性也使得許多非計算機專業的從業者開始學習編程。這種跨領域的學習將為Python的發展帶來新的機會。隨著編程技能的需求不斷增加,Python在教育市場的潛力將持續釋放。
_x000D_八、未來發展趨勢的展望
_x000D_展望未來,Python的發展前景依然樂觀。隨著技術的不斷進步,Python將繼續在數據科學、人工智能、Web開發等領域發揮重要作用。新興技術的結合將為Python提供更多的應用場景,推動其生態系統的進一步發展。
_x000D_Python的社區將繼續壯大,開發者可以在社區中找到更多的學習資源和技術支持。這將為新手和經驗豐富的開發者提供更好的成長空間。隨著開發者的不斷增加,Python的生態系統將變得更加豐富。
_x000D_Python的易學性和跨平臺特性將繼續吸引更多的人學習和使用它。隨著編程教育的普及,Python將成為越來越多人的首選語言。未來,Python的應用前景將更加廣闊,值得我們期待。
_x000D_